开发者社区 > 云原生 > 中间件 > 正文

OAM Kubernetes插件如何实现工作负载和运维能力之间的双向记录关系?

OAM Kubernetes插件如何实现工作负载和运维能力之间的双向记录关系?

展开
收起
云上静思 2022-07-22 21:40:04 464 0
1 条回答
写回答
取消 提交回答
  • 在 OAM Kubernetes 核心依赖库中,过DuckTyping (鸭子类型)机制,在 Trait 对象上自动记录与之绑定的Workload 关系,从而实现了工作负载(Workload)和运维能力(Trait)之间的双向记录关系:

    • 给定任何一工作负载(Workload) ,系统可以直接获取到同它绑定的所有运维能力(Trait);

    • 给定任何一个运维能力(Trait),系统可以直接获取到它所要作用于的所有工作负载(Workload)。这种双向记录关系对于在一个大规模的生产环境中保证运维能力的可管理性、可发现性和应用稳定性是至关重要的。

    以上内容摘自《云原生架构白皮书2022新版》电子书,点击https://developer.aliyun.com/special/download?id=8548可下载完整版

    2022-07-23 11:51:18
    赞同 展开评论 打赏

为企业提供高效、稳定、易扩展的中间件产品。

相关电子书

更多
可视化架构运维实践 立即下载
2021云上架构与运维峰会演讲合集 立即下载
MySQL 技术大全:开发、优化与运维实战 立即下载

相关镜像